Tips for Cleaning Your Greenhouse

Weekly, remove dead plant material from plants and soil. Watch for slugs and other pests on plants, in pots, under trays, in corners and beneath benches. Sterilize pots and flats with Physan 20 (#7620) before reusing them.

At least once a year, take all your plants out of your greenhouse and thoroughly clean the greenhouse, benches, shelves and walkways. Spray with a hose to remove surface dirt and debris. Then apply a disinfectant (Physan 20). (For TwinWall, rinse with hose and then wash with a mild liquid dishwashing soap and lukewarm water. Use a soft cloth or sponge. Rub lightly only in the same direction as channels to avoid scratches.)

Use Bull Frog Lubricant (#1606) to oil metal frames, door hinges and vents.

Clean glass admits more light and heat. For stubborn spots of algae, spray with Physan 20 or household bleach and let it soak before rinsing. For tree pitch and adhesive residue, use Citrus Cleaner (#1670).
